6. Personal Commitment
Do we have double standards?
• Would we expect Hospital nurses be allowed to deviate and put babies in wrong place?
• Would we expect to go home to the wrong house by mistake periodically?
• Would we "Let it Go" any short-changed in amount of your pay checks at any months as
deposited in bank?
People are conditioned to believe that error/slippage is inevitable
We not only accept error/we anticipate it
It does not bother us to make a few errors, and in fact we plan to accommodate these errors to occur
We feel that human beings have a "built-in" error factor
However, we do not maintain the same standard when it comes to our personal lives
Thus, we have double standards - one for ourselves and one for the organisation
